Transaction 084836529901e63c6538b0528c3ffec476fc55f751626cde007c0257149a45b4
1 Input
1 Output
-
084836529901e63c6538b0528c3ffec476fc55f751626cde007c0257149a45b4:0
- value
- 18080
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d01262dbe75cca67b9501e392939a8d3b3898af4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KyBaPrfTkASWXnMcyibStajxW25WzESMa